发明名称 Insulation system for an electric machine
摘要 A bar wound stator includes a stator core defining a plurality of slots. Bar-type conductors are disposed within each slot. Each slot includes a slot liner and an insulator cap. Each slot liner includes an end portion disposed against an inner wall surface, and side portions disposed against a first wall surface and a second wall surface respectively. Each insulator cap includes a base portion disposed against an outer wall surface, and side portions disposed against the first wall surface and the second wall surface respectively. The side portions of the insulator cap in each slot overlap the side portions of the slot liner in each slot along the first wall surface and the second wall surface respectively. Each slot includes a recessed feature in each of the first wall surface and the second wall surface to accommodate the overlapping side portions of the insulator cap and the slot liner.

主权项 1. A bar wound stator comprising; a stator core extending along a central axis between a first end and a second end, and including a radial inner surface concentrically disposed about the central axis; wherein the stator core defines a plurality of slots extending along the central axis between the first end and the second end, and extending radially outward from the radial inner surface; and a plurality of bar-type conductors disposed within each of the plurality of slots; wherein each slot includes a first wall surface, a second wall surface disposed opposite the first wall surface, an inner wall surface, and an outer wall surface disposed opposite the inner wall surface; wherein each slot includes a slot liner and an insulator cap cooperating to insulate between the plurality of bar-type conductors and the stator core; wherein the slot liner in each slot includes an end portion disposed against the inner wall surface of the slot, and side portions disposed against the first wall surface and the second wall surface of the slot respectively; wherein the insulator cap in each slot includes a base portion disposed against the outer wall surface of the slot, and side portions disposed against the first wall surface and the second wall surface of the slot respectively; wherein the side portions of the insulator cap in each slot overlap the side portions of the slot liner in each slot along the first wall surface and the second wall surface of the slot respectively; wherein the side portions of the slot liner include a length that is greater than a length of the side portions of the insulator cap; wherein the length of each of the side portions of the slot liner is measured between the end portion of the slot liner and a radially outer edge of each respective side portion of the slot liner; wherein the length of each of the side portions of the insulator cap is measured between the base portion of the insulator cap and a radially inner edge of each respective side portion of the insulator cap; wherein each slot includes a first width measured between the first wall surface and the second wall surface adjacent the inner wall surface, and a second width measured between the first wall surface and the second wall surface adjacent the outer wall surface; and wherein the second width is greater than the first width to define a recessed feature in each of the first wall surface and the second wall surface adjacent the outer wall surface of each slot to accommodate the overlapping side portions of the insulator cap and the slot liner.
